Given the following sets;

U = {x | x is a real number}

A = {x | x is an odd integer}

R = {x | x = 3, 7, 11, 27}

The elements of the set A are A = {1, 3, 5, 7, 9, 11...}

R ⊂ A can be interpreted as R is a subset of A i.e all the elements of R can be found in A.

Since all the elements of R are all odd integers and can be fi=ound in A, hence R ⊂ A is TRUE.

The correct option is "Yes because all the elements of set R are in set A"
